Description

Air spring type shock absorber for textile machinery
Technical Field
The utility model relates to an air spring technical field specifically is an air spring formula bumper shock absorber for textile machinery.
Background
Textile machinery can produce vibrations when working, the effect that prior art generally used hydraulic pressure or spring has then realized the absorbing effect, these two kinds of shock-absorbing structure generally are high in cost, the shock attenuation effect is not good, be difficult for using widely in practical application, so more and more producers use air spring shock absorber, air spring shock absorber is a more new technique, use though still not too general, but a very promising vibration isolation scheme, air spring is a rubber bag of cord thread reinforcing, fill compressed air in, the damping rubber goods that utilizes the compressibility of gas to play the spring action, there are types such as long pillow formula, calabash formula and diaphragm formula.
Present air spring bumper shock absorber simple structure, the shock attenuation effect of air spring bumper shock absorber is relatively poor simultaneously to ordinary air spring bumper shock absorber is often after using, is corroded by the material in the machinery easily, thereby very big increase the replacement rate of air spring bumper shock absorber, gives people and has brought very big inconvenience, so the utility model provides an air spring formula bumper shock absorber for textile machinery.

For realizing that above-mentioned shock attenuation is effectual, the difficult purpose that is corroded, the utility model provides a following technical scheme: an air spring type shock absorber for textile machinery comprises a first air bag, a connecting plate is fixedly arranged at the bottom of the first air bag, the bottom of the connecting plate is fixedly provided with a second air bag, the top of the first air bag is fixedly provided with a top plate, the top of the top plate is fixedly provided with a mounting plate, the surface of the mounting plate is provided with a mounting hole, a through pipe extending into the second air bag is fixedly arranged at the bottom of the first air bag, a bottom plate is fixedly arranged at the bottom of the second air bag, the bottom of the bottom plate is fixedly provided with a flexible pad, the right side of the second air bag is fixedly provided with an air pressure pipe, the inner top wall of the first air bag and the inner bottom wall of the second air bag are fixedly provided with supporting plates, one end, far away from the inner top wall of the first air bag, of the supporting plate or one end, far away from the supporting plate, of the inner bottom wall of the second air bag is fixedly provided with a mechanical spring, and one end, far away from the supporting plate, of the mechanical spring is fixedly provided with a bearing plate.
Preferably, the first airbag is made of rubber, an anti-corrosion layer is fixedly mounted on the inner wall of the first airbag, the first airbag and the second airbag are identical in material, shape and height, and a through hole is formed in the surface, opposite to the second airbag, of the first airbag.
Preferably, the top plate is made of stainless steel, the top plate is circular, the top plate and the bottom plate are made of the same material and are the same in shape, and the thickness of the top plate is larger than that of the bottom plate.
Preferably, the material of mounting panel is stainless steel, and the quantity of mounting panel is four, and four mounting panels equidistance distribute on the surface of roof, and the shape of mounting panel is the font of 'Contraband', and the screw thread has been seted up to the inner wall of mounting hole.
Preferably, the connecting plate is made of stainless steel, the center of the connecting plate is provided with a pipe hole corresponding to the through pipe, and the through pipe is a stainless steel pipe.
Preferably, the number of the mechanical springs is eight, the eight mechanical springs are divided into an upper group of springs and a lower group of springs in equal parts, the height of the mechanical springs is smaller than that of the first air bag, and the supporting plate and the bearing plate are made of soft plastics.
Advantageous effects
Compared with the prior art, the utility model provides an air spring formula bumper shock absorber for textile machinery possesses following beneficial effect:
the air spring type shock absorber for textile machinery adopts two air bags with the same material, shape and height, and the middle is connected by a connecting plate, so that the utility model has the shock absorption function of a dual air spring, the shock absorption effect is enhanced doubly, secondly, the two air bags are communicated by a through pipe, and the right side of the second air bag is connected with an air pressure pipe, so that the air pressure in the two air bags can be changed, and the proper pressure regulation can be flexibly carried out according to the indoor and outdoor temperature, thereby avoiding the risk of air bag explosion, enhancing the service life of the air spring type shock absorber, finally, four mechanical springs are respectively arranged on the inner top wall of the first air bag and the inner bottom wall of the second air bag at equal intervals, the height of the mechanical spring is less than that of the air bag, so that the mechanical spring and the air bags keep a certain buffer distance, further strengthen its cushioning effect, so the utility model provides an air spring formula bumper shock absorber for textile machinery.
